  1. Handsome copy in a Romantic binding, complete with all 54 plates
    Handsome copy in a Romantic binding, complete with all 54 plates
    L'Espagne et le Portugal, ou Mœurs, usages et costumes des habitans de ces royaumes, précédé d'un précis historiqueL'Espagne et le Portugal, ou Mœurs, usages et costumes des habitans de ces royaumes, précédé d'un précis historique
    Jean Baptiste Joseph BRETON DE LA MARTINIÈRE

    L'Espagne et le Portugal, ou Mœurs, usages et costumes des habitans de ces royaumes, précédé d'un précis historique

    A. Nepveu|Paris 1815|8.5 x 13 cm|3 volumes reliés en 6

    Edition published in Paris by A. Nepveu in 1815, in six small octavo volumes, illustrated with 54 hand-coloured plates depicting twelve views, more than sixty different costumes, monuments and various picturesque scenes, including bullfights, most of them after drawings made in 1809 and 1810. Cf. Colas 439; Lipperheide 1214, the latter reference still requiring direct verification in the printed bibliography; Brunet I, 1226, no. 3; Quérard I, 506. The title itself calls for the 54 plates and records the recent origin of many of their designs.

     

    Contemporary half blond calf, spines with four false bands...

  2. Tiny type printing of the Essays in a single volume, in Thouvenin's cathedral-style binding
    Tiny type printing of the Essays in a single volume, in Thouvenin's cathedral-style binding
    Essais de MontaigneEssais de Montaigne
    Michel Eyquem de MONTAIGNE [Michel de MONTAIGNE]

    Essais de Montaigne

    Librairie Furne|Paris 1831|15.5 x 24.5 cm|Relié

    New edition. A steel-engraved portrait frontispiece, printed on China paper and mounted. Printed in very small type, arranged in two columns.

    Full polished blond calf binding, signed by Thouvenin at foot of spine. Smooth spine with blind-stamped Gothic architectural elements heightened with gilt dots, gilt fillets and title. Covers blind-stamped with a large Gothic window surrounded by architectural ornaments. Multiple blind-ruled frames with corner fleurons and gilt fillets. Inner dentelles. All edges gilt. Joints discreetly cracked at head. Some foxing and occasional browning to a few pages. Minor rubbing. Spine slightly dulled. A handsome copy.

  13. Poemata quae extantPoemata quae extant
    Georg BUCHANAN

    Poemata quae extant

    Ex Officina Elzeviriana|Lugduni Batavorum [Leiden] • (Leyde) [Leiden] 1628|5.50 x 11.20 cm|relié
    First Elzevier edition. With title-frontispiece. Minuscule printing.
    Later full black sheep binding signed Thouvenin at foot (one of Thouvenin's earliest bindings, in the style of Bozerian his master). Spine with raised bands decorated with 4 small fleurons. Series of fillets at head. Title and date gilt. Gilt fillet frame on boards. Roulette on edges and interior border. Gilt edges. Spine very slightly faded. Handsome copy.
    These works of Buchanan contain a paraphrase of the psalms, the tragedies Jephthah and Baptist, followed by translations of Euripides' Medea and Alcestis; the work also contains Franciscanus & fratres; Elegiarum liber; Sylvarum liber; Hendecasyllab[o]n liber...

  14. Caii Sallustii Crispi quae exstant operaCaii Sallustii Crispi quae exstant opera
    SALLUSTE [Caius Crispus Sallustius]

    Caii Sallustii Crispi quae exstant opera

    Sumptibus Mich. Steph. David|Lutetiae Parisiorum [Paris] • (Paris) 1744|-|relié
    New edition, illustrated with a frontispiece, headpiece, and 2 figures by Cochin, engraved by Fessard. Fine printing on strong laid paper. This new illustrated edition was reprinted by Barbou in 1774.
    Full navy long-grained morocco binding, later circa 1800, signed at foot R. P. Thouvenin. Joseph Thouvenin the younger was the elder of the more famous Thouvenin of the same name. This sober binding is in the taste of Bozérian. Raised spine decorated with 4 small fleurons, series of roulettes at foot. Fillet frame on covers. Edges gilt. Spine sunned turning green. Minor rubbing to headcaps, spine and covers. Tissue guards present. Title page and frontispiece with some foxing, some leaves...
